CLEANING AND CARE

• Cleaning the microwave oven is a significant part of the safe operation of
the device and will prevent health hazards.
• The device must be cleaned periodically, food residue must be removed.
If the device is not cleaned regularly, it can cause wear to the surface and
severely reduce the service life. Furthermore, it could result in limited safety
and functionality of the device.
• If the door sealing no longer closes reliably due to accumulated food resi-
due, microwave radiation may leak and damage your health.
• Clean the device after use to prevent mould, vermin, as well as leaking mi-
crowave radiation.
• Prior to each cleaning, switch off the microwave oven and disconnect the
mains plug.
• Do not use steam cleaners to clean the device! The steam is pressurized and
can condensate on the electrical components inside the device and cause
short-circuits.
• Do not use any abrasive cleaning agents or metal scrapers to clean the door
since they could scratch the surface and cause the glass to shatter.
• Clean the casing with a slightly damp cloth. Please be sure that no water
enters the appliance.
• Use a damp cloth to regularly and carefully clean the door sealing, cavity
and any adjacent components. Use a damp cloth to wipe off any food resi-
due or splashes.
• Make sure the display and control panel do not get wet. Clean by using a
soft, damp cloth. Leave the door open when cleaning the control panel in
order to prevent accidental operation.
• If steam condensates or forms drops inside the microwave or on the casing,
use a soft cloth to wipe it off. Condensation can occur if moist air meets a
cold surface. At very high temperatures, oil and grease can also evaporate
and deposit as a grease film after cooling off.
• The glass tray can be removed for cleaning. Clean the tray in warm, soapy
water or in the dishwasher.
• The turntable roller and the cavity bottom should be cleaned regularly to
prevent excessive noise. Simply use a mild household cleaner to wipe the
surface; allow it to dry. If the turntable roller is removed for cleaning, make
sure to re-insert it properly before next use. Regularly clean the door, win-
dow and sealing with a damp cloth to remove dirt.
• Odours in the cavity can be neutralized by filling a microwave-suitable cup
with water and lemon juice and boiling it in the microwave oven for 5 min-
utes. Wipe the cavity dry afterwards using a soft cloth.
• In the event that the light bulb inside the cavity must be replaced, please
contact qualified service personnel.
